Counter Strike 2 - Valve's Next-Gen Esports Game
Counter-Strike 2 is a next-generation game in esports that will replace CS: Global Offensive. It's due to launch in summer and will be using Valve's newest Source 2 engine.
Fortunately, players can transfer their entire CSGO inventory into the sequel. They can also take advantage of new graphics and sound effects.
Gameplay
Valve has revealed Counter-Strike 2 - a major update to the game which will be released this summer. In a video the company demonstrates the major changes. Highlights include smoke grenades that are dynamic and are able to fill in spaces and be shot or thrown to temporarily carve gaps in the viewlines as well as a brand new lighting system that enhances the realism of the game and highlights the details of weapons and maps and a tickless networking system that swaps out the previous 64-tick update rate to the system that can send shots, grenade throws and movement microseconds following their occurrence.
The new CS2 isn't a complete remake, but will instead focus on enhancing the original game to run on the Source 2 engine. This means that some of the most important touchstone maps like Dust II will be rebuilt from scratch to take advantage of the new rendering features and other maps will be given careful updates that enhance the lighting and readability of characters.
Visual effects are also improved, with elements such as muzzle flashes, explosions and blood spatters appearing vivid and sharper than ever. A new feature called "follow recoil" will allow the player to move their crosshair to better reflect weapon recoil patterns.
Finally, the sound design has been improved to elevate the tactical nature of the game. Players can hear footsteps, the gentle sound of the defusing process and other sounds to help them plan their attacks. A new UI was also added to provide more information during the game.
Weapons
The arsenal of weapons in Counter Strike 2 is impressive. The same rifles, pistols and shotguns that were used in CS:GO are available in the new version, but there are some notable differences. For instance, the AWP can kill armored opponents instantly above the knees and boasts high scoped accuracy, but it also weighs a lot, has a slow rate of fire, and takes ages to refill. Similarly, the CT-exclusive SCAR-20 can do more damage at long range, but it is relatively expensive and slows the speed of movement of players dramatically.
Some players are worried that the new system could result in weapons becoming unstable. However, it's too early to know the full effect. Valve is still experimenting with CS2 and has made changes to the map visuals and gun mechanisms.
In addition to this, the developers have included an option that allows you to refund weapons in the event that you purchase the wrong model. This is a nice feature since it alleviates the stress that comes from not getting a great bargain or having to pay more than you planned to. In a typical Competitive Match two teams of five players play each other over 30 rounds. The first team to score sixteen points wins. Each round lasts for one minute and fifty-five seconds and teams switch sides after fifteen rounds.
Casual matches are less competitive, and can be played at any location. In casual matches, the size of the team is increased to ten players per side and the economy system is more relaxed with team damage and friendly fire turned off. Other modifications include shorter rounds and reduced grenade prices. This is a good way to get accustomed to the game's mechanics prior to moving up to competitive matches.
